Prime Minister Andy Burnham has cancelled official engagements on Monday and Tuesday following the death of his father Roy, who had Alzheimer's.
He had been due to host a meeting of business leaders in Downing Street on Monday, and was expected to speak at the annual trade union TUC Congress in Brighton on Tuesday.
In July, Burnham spoke about his father's condition and said it had influenced his drive to reform adult social care in England .
He had also said his father's illness was so advanced that he did not know his son had become prime minister.
Speaking to the Times newspaper , external shortly before formally taking over as prime minister, Burnham said it was "a sadness, because he would be [proud]".
He continued: "The way I look at it, it's his achievement as well. A whole family achievement, although he doesn't know it."
The prime minister later said care home staff had shown his father footage of him entering Downing Street, calling it a "wonderful" thing.
Burnham said he wanted to help "my dad and the millions like him" when setting out plans to reform adult social care.
